About Spyce, Wonder Create and Wonder AI

At Wonder, we are reimagining the future of food by building the world’s most advanced, tech-enabled dining platform. Our ecosystem is powered by three important engines: Spyce, our robotics and automation division that engineers high-throughput "Infinite Kitchen" cooking hardware; Wonder Create, our AI-powered launchpad that allows chefs and creators to design and deploy new restaurant concepts across our kitchen network in minutes; and Wonder AI, the intelligence layer that drives everything from predictive menu engineering and kitchen workflow orchestration to personalized dining experiences. Together, we are blending culinary excellence with breakthrough robotics and artificial intelligence to make fine-dining quality and variety accessible anywhere.

About The Opportunity 

This is a highly visible role that requires a unique blend of "roll-up-your-sleeves" accounting and strategic financial planning. As Spyce, Wonder Create and Wonder AI integrate with Wonder Inc., you will serve as the anchor for all foundational accounting operations, building out the accounting geography and defining processes in partnership with the accounting team. Simultaneously, you will act as the trusted financial advisor to Spyce, Wonder Create and AI’s LT, using advanced cost accounting and financial analysis to translate manufacturing and COGS realities into clear margin, profitability, and strategic insights.

The Impact You Will Make 

Strategic Business Partnering & FP&A:

  • Leadership Support: Act as the primary financial co-pilot to the Spyce, Wonder Create and AI’s Leadership Team, guiding strategic decisions with data-backed financial modeling and scenario analysis.

  • Forecasting & Budgeting: Lead the Annual Plan and rolling forecast cycles for the Spyce, Wonder Create and AI, aligning financial targets with operational milestones.

  • Month-End Close & Reporting: Manage the end-to-end monthly financial close. Prepare and present monthly reporting, distilling complex actuals into actionable narratives for non-financial leaders.

  • Capital Expenditure (CapEx) Planning: Evaluate and track ROI for major capital investments in R&D, manufacturing equipment, and new technology rollouts.

Cost Accounting & Margin Analysis:

  • Manufacturing Finance: Establish the cost accounting processes for our robotics manufacturing, including Bill of Materials (BOM) management, labor costing, and overhead allocation.

  • Profitability Tracking: Analyze product costs from the manufacturing floor through deployment, providing the LT with clear visibility into gross margins and unit economics.

  • Variance Analysis: Monitor production yields, scrap rates, and purchase price variances (PPV), working closely with the supply chain and engineering teams to identify cost-saving opportunities.

Financial Management:

  • System & Process Integration: Setup foundational processes and accounting hierarchy for Spyce, Wonder Create and AI, ensuring data integrity and seamless reporting in partnership with the accounting team.

  • Account Geography & Architecture: Design the chart of accounts and cost center hierarchy to accurately reflect Spyce, Wonder Create and AI’s operational structure to enable day-to-day manufacturing inventory and workflows management.

  • Process Engineering: Build and document robust financial operations from scratch, establishing standard operating procedures (SOPs) for inventory, fixed assets, accruals, and intercompany transactions.

  • Support Controllership: Serve as the primary reference point for all Spyce, Wonder Create and AI to establish the right governance, ensuring compliance with GAAP and corporate policies.
